I am using servletrunner (on NT) to run my servlet and my servlet
can't seem to access extenal resourcs.I am trying to open a file which
is in the same default directory .\examples\ as my servlet and for some
reason it cannot open the file,I get an exception.
I am also not able to pass any init parameters to my servlet. I
have pasted my servlet.properties file below. My servlet- MainServlet
does not recieve any parameters when I call config.getInitParameter().
